MSFT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2020 in Review

3,591 of the 4,957 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Microsoft (MSFT) for Q3 2020, worth a combined $1.12T — up 2% from $1.1T a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 145 funds opened new MSFT positions and 75 closed out — a net gain of 70 holders — while 1,355 added to existing stakes and 1,857 trimmed.

The largest buyer was UBS AM, adding an estimated $2.79B. The largest seller was Capital World Investors, cutting an estimated $2.32B.
